The United States Superconducting Magnetic Resonance Cold Head Market size was valued at USD 0.85 Billion in 2022 and is projected to reach USD 1.5 Billion by 2030, growing at a CAGR of 8% from 2024 to 2030.
The United States superconducting magnetic resonance (SMR) cold head market has witnessed significant growth due to the rising demand for advanced imaging techniques in medical diagnostics. SMR cold heads are crucial components in MRI systems, offering enhanced imaging capabilities. The technology enables precise measurements and high-quality imaging while maintaining a stable and low-temperature environment for superconducting magnets. As healthcare continues to evolve, the need for high-performance diagnostic tools increases, driving the adoption of superconducting magnetic resonance cold heads. Furthermore, innovations in cooling technologies and the development of more efficient cold heads contribute to the market's growth. The market is also supported by the growing research activities in academia and healthcare sectors. Additionally, the increasing prevalence of chronic diseases in the U.S. necessitates the use of MRI systems for accurate diagnosis and treatment. As a result, the demand for superconducting magnetic resonance cold heads is expected to rise steadily.

The United States superconducting magnetic resonance cold head market faces several restraints, including high initial capital investment and installation costs, which can limit the adoption of MRI systems by smaller healthcare facilities. The complexity of integrating SMR cold heads into existing MRI systems can also pose challenges for healthcare providers. Furthermore, the need for regular maintenance and technical expertise to operate these systems increases operational costs. The scarcity of skilled professionals trained to handle advanced cryogenic technologies further limits market growth. Stringent regulatory standards and certification requirements for medical devices add to the time and cost involved in the commercialization of new technologies. Additionally, market players may encounter supply chain disruptions and the need for continuous innovation to stay competitive. Despite these challenges, ongoing advancements and demand for MRI systems help offset the restraints.
